They originally contacted me last summer about a debt owed to Citibank. I did owe Citibank, but had been working with them on a payment plan. ARS called me to inform that Citibank had bounced the debt to them and I now owed them $4000 more than what I owed Citibank.
After being verbally abused, physically threatened and terrorized, I wrote a cease and desist letter to their company and asked that all further correspondance be conducted by mail. They did not send me anything in the mail for a full year.

I received yet another call when the new year began and agreed to make payments to this company in the amount of $1500 a month for 4 months, with an initial $500 down payment. Things went according to plan for 2 months and then an emergency arose and I was not able to provide the funds in my checking account for their payment to be deducted. I called and explained all of this and rearranged the rest of my payment dates.

Come December, when I was due to make my last payment at $750, they took the post dated payment out 3 days early, causing me to rack up $860 in overdraft fees from my bank. Devasted, I called ARS to see what had happened, and Christopher Ruiz threatened me, used vulgar and disgusting language and hung the phone up, refusing to allow me to speak with his supervisor.

I called the company this morning to see about getting a release letter so they could not sell the rest of my debt to another collection agency, and Chris Ruiz hung up the phone again. I called back and asked to speak with a different representative and he hung up again. Then, he got someone from within his company to call me repeatedly (12 times in a row, to be exact) and call me a "bitch" and tell me they could come to my house because they have my address.

Because of ARS, I now owe $860 to my bank in overdraft fees. They refuse to work with me on this and they refuse to accept any blame for processing a post dated payment early. The last supervisor I spoke with informed that he would NOT send a letter declaring the debt settled and paid.

I have contacted the attorney general in my state regarding this matter and don't know who else to contact in the hopes of getting the $860 that ARS cost me, nor the $750 payment they basically stole by processing it earlier than agreed upon.

These people are not only rude and vulgar, they use criminalistic and terroristic tactics to frighten people. When they saw that their tactics were not working with me and that I was fully aware of the Fair Debt Collections Act, they simply refused to speak with me, after I had just paid them $6000.
